Exploring the Diverse Community of Urdu Speakers, Bangladeshis, and Assyrians in Kuwait

Kuwait, a small yet diverse country in the Middle East, is home to a vibrant community of expatriates from different corners of the world. Among the many groups residing in Kuwait, the Urdu-speaking community, Bangladeshis, and Assyrians each bring their unique culture, traditions, and contributions to the fabric of Kuwaiti society. The Urdu-speaking community in Kuwait is predominantly made up of people from Pakistan and India, who share a common language, Urdu. They have established a strong presence in Kuwait, particularly in areas like Mahboula and Farwaniya. The community is known for its rich cultural heritage, including traditional music, dance, and cuisine. Urdu-speaking expatriates in Kuwait often come to the country for employment opportunities in various sectors, such as healthcare, engineering, and education. Bangladeshis form another significant expatriate community in Kuwait, with a large number working in the construction, hospitality, and service industries. They contribute to Kuwait's economy and society through their hard work and dedication. Bangladeshis in Kuwait often celebrate their cultural festivals and traditions, such as Pohela Boishakh (Bengali New Year) and Victory Day, showcasing their vibrant heritage. Adding to the cultural diversity of Kuwait are the Assyrians, an ancient Christian community with roots in the Middle East. Assyrians in Kuwait have preserved their unique identity, language, and traditions despite the challenges they have faced historically. They have made valuable contributions to various fields in Kuwait, including business, medicine, and education. Assyrians in Kuwait often gather for religious celebrations, such as Christmas and Easter, strengthening their community bonds and keeping their heritage alive. Despite coming from different parts of the world, the Urdu-speaking community, Bangladeshis, and Assyrians in Kuwait have found a sense of belonging and community within the country. Kuwaiti society has embraced the diversity brought by these expatriate groups, creating a multicultural environment where different cultures, languages, and experiences coexist harmoniously. As the Urdu-speaking community, Bangladeshis, and Assyrians continue to thrive in Kuwait, they play an essential role in shaping the social, cultural, and economic landscape of the country. Their presence highlights the importance of inclusivity, respect for diversity, and cross-cultural understanding in today's globalized world. In conclusion, the Urdu-speaking community, Bangladeshis, and Assyrians in Kuwait each bring a unique set of experiences and perspectives that enrich the tapestry of Kuwaiti society. Their contributions demonstrate the power of unity in diversity and the beauty of cultural exchange in a multicultural setting like Kuwait.
